Under Pressure, Obama Administration Backs Off School Lunch Rules

Don't mess with the menu

|


Bowing to pressure from kids, schools and lawmakers, the Obama administration has reversed some of the big changes it made to the school lunch program this year.

For example: under the rules enacted in August, schools couldn't offer a grilled chicken sandwich and celery sticks with peanut butter for dipping for lunch, saying that's too much protein.  But now with this new reversal, they can.
